Earlier this year, Kid Ink signed a major label deal with RCA Records which his debut EP Almost Home would release shortly after in the spring. As a follow-up, the Los Angeles native will be releasing his next album My Own Lane at the top of the year in January featuring the new single “Show Me” with Chris Brown. The projects next release sees Kid Ink enlisting standout R&B singer Eric Bellinger for “Just Do It.”
The Nike-check seen in the artwork above doesn’t give the main reason behind the tracks meaning, which grown people should already know what the new single signifies. Listen to the single above produced by 808 Mafia & Metro Boomin, then look for the new My Own Lane album in stores everywhere and iTunes on January 7th.
